Output 3d90e056d3e58908cca37c54bfc0b64bb2ab2e326795624aeeaa1462028606ae:0

value
1103478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af31a3d5c5ddeeffee3031108a29b99e3a5adb44 OP_EQUAL
address
3HfMeAFqaG1xfWZZupy4hHND7kZxErHtvz
transaction
3d90e056d3e58908cca37c54bfc0b64bb2ab2e326795624aeeaa1462028606ae
spent
true